1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 44 |
REPORT ZDYN_SELECTIONS. PARAMETERS:pa_prog TYPE tadir-obj_name. DATA: environment_selection TYPE envi_types, source_searched TYPE TABLE OF rsfind, output_list TYPE TABLE OF senvi. START-OF-SELECTION. environment_selection-prog = ' '. "Программы environment_selection-fugr = ' '. "Группы функций environment_selection-ldba = ' '. "Логические базы данных environment_selection-msag = ' '. "Классы сообщений environment_selection-tran = ' '. "Транзакции environment_selection-func = 'X'. "Функциональные модули environment_selection-dial = ' '. "Диалоговые модули environment_selection-tabl = ' '. "Таблицы базы данных environment_selection-shlp = ' '. "Средства поиска environment_selection-doma = ' '. "Домены environment_selection-dtel = 'X'. "Элементы данных environment_selection-view = ' '. "Курсоры environment_selection-mcob = ' '. "Matchcode object environment_selection-mcid = ' '. "Matchcode ID environment_selection-para = ' '. "SET/GET параметры environment_selection-conv = ' '. "Conversion exit environment_selection-suso = ' '. "Объекты авторизации environment_selection-TYPE = ' '. "Группы типов environment_selection-ttyp = ' '. "Типы таблиц environment_selection-stru = ' '. "Структуры environment_selection-enqu = ' '. "Объекты блокировок environment_selection-sqlt = ' '. "SQL tables environment_selection-clas = ' '. "Классы environment_selection-intf = ' '. "Интерфейсы environment_selection-udmo = ' '. "Data model environment_selection-ueno = ' '. "Entity type environment_selection-shi3 = ' '. "Area menu environment_selection-cntx = ' '. "Context environment_selection-ttab = ' '. "Типы таблиц CALL FUNCTION 'REPOSITORY_ENVIRONMENT_SET_RFC' EXPORTING obj_type = 'PROG' environment_types = environment_selection object_name = pa_prog TABLES ENVIRONMENT = output_list source_objects = source_searched. |
Лучше для этих целей использовать уже готовый продукт.
Программа RSINCL00 (Список ссылок ABAP-программы).
Смотря для чего вам нужен этот список 😉 Ведь можно и через SE38 его получать — Утилиты -> Определение среды.